Illóanyagfázisból
Illóanyagfázisból is a Hungarian term that translates to "from the vapor phase" or "from the gaseous phase" in English. It is a concept commonly encountered in chemistry and material science, particularly when discussing processes involving the transformation or deposition of substances in a gaseous state.
